Engine and Propulsion System
Engineered to move the UH-60 helicopter through the skies with accuracy and power, the engine and propulsion system develop an important part of its operational efficiency. The UH-60 is powered by two General Electric T700-GE-701D engines, each qualified of delivering up to 1,890 shaft horse power. This engine arrangement not only offers the necessary thrust for the helicopter's lift and forward movement but also guarantees redundancy for safety in situation one engine stops working. The UH-60's propulsion system consists of a four-bladed primary rotor system and a tail blades, which function in tandem to supply security, maneuverability, and control throughout flight. The primary blades creates lift, while the tail rotor combats the torque generated by the major rotor to stop the helicopter from rotating uncontrollably. Together, the engine and propulsion system make it possible for the UH-60 to execute a wide variety of goals, including army transportation, medical discharge, and search and rescue operations, with dependability and efficiency.

Role in Armed Force and Private Citizen Operations
The structural style and materials of the UH-60 helicopter play a critical function in identifying its performance and flexibility in both army and civilian procedures. In military setups, the UH-60, also recognized as the Black Hawk, serves a wide array of critical functions. It is used for army transport, medical evacuation, battle support, search and rescue missions, and unique procedures insertion and extraction. The helicopter's dexterity, rate, and capability to run in varied atmospheres make it a crucial possession for military forces around the globe.
In you could try these out civilian procedures, the UH-60 is generally utilized for emergency medical services, firefighting, police support, calamity alleviation initiatives, and search and rescue missions. Its capability to swiftly transport personnel and freight to remote or otherwise hard to reach places has proven important in saving lives and offering critical aid throughout emergency situations. The UH-60's dependability and adaptability make it a favored option for numerous noncombatant organizations seeking reliable and trustworthy aerial assistance.
